I have to disagree on many levels.
They target the people least able to afford them
They tend to ignore many OFT guidelines
Some of them automatically rollover your loan so then APR is very relevant
They target students etc
They all claim to be responsible lenders....well that is just blantantly not true, why would you lend someone in a dmp with debts of 40K any money at all let alone £750
They do not communicate with each other
If someone defaults the penalty charges are huge and illegal but by the very nature of the business many of these people are least able to use the law to challenge them
